【问题标题】:Is it possbile to stream video to a server using an esp32 cam?是否可以使用 esp32 cam 将视频流式传输到服务器?
【发布时间】:2021-06-19 00:54:18
【问题描述】:
我需要将视频数据从 ESP32-cam 流式传输到服务器。所以我需要将 esp32-cam 设置为客户端,但我找不到任何示例代码或任何关于如何将视频数据流式传输到服务器的资源。有示例显示如何将 ESP32-cam 设置为视频流服务器,而不是客户端。我找不到任何资源。这可能吗?
或者作为替代解决方案,是否可以将 esp32-cam 服务器连接到另一台服务器?
如果您能提供任何资源,我将不胜感激。
提前致谢!
【问题讨论】:
标签:
server
video-streaming
client
esp32
【解决方案1】:
我认为您的意思是您希望摄像机像 IP 摄像机一样工作并将其流发送到服务器,以便您可以从该服务器流式传输视频。
IP 摄像机的许多服务器将设置为接收 RTSP 流 - 有一些示例库可用于从您的 esp32-cam 发送 RTSP 流,您可以使用它。一个流行的例子:https://github.com/geeksville/Micro-RTSP
请注意,当您 esp32-cam 充当流服务器时,您也可以让您的服务器充当客户端。然后它可以将视频重新流式传输到您想要发送的任何地方。